1. Start with the Room’s Purpose

Before diving into patterns and colors, consider the function of each room. The wallpaper you choose should enhance the room’s mood and purpose, whether it's a relaxing retreat, a lively entertainment space, or a functional work area.

Living Room: This is often the focal point of your home where family and guests gather. Choose wallpaper that creates a welcoming atmosphere, like soft tones, textured patterns, or elegant florals. Bold, geometric prints can also work well in larger spaces.

Bedroom: Since the bedroom is a place of rest, consider using calming colors and subtle patterns to promote relaxation. Soft blues, greens, and grays, or nature-inspired designs, can create a peaceful sanctuary.

Kitchen: In the kitchen, opt for wallpaper that’s easy to clean and resistant to moisture. Floral prints, vintage patterns, or tile-effect wallpapers can give the space character while maintaining practicality.

Bathroom: Bathrooms need wallpaper that can withstand humidity, so choose a design made from vinyl or other moisture-resistant materials. Bold, tropical prints or serene coastal designs can make your bathroom feel more like a spa.

Home Office: A wallpaper with neutral tones and subtle patterns helps to maintain focus and concentration in a home office. Consider wallpaper with a slight texture or a geometric design to add visual interest without overwhelming the space.

2. Consider the Size of the Room

The size of a room plays a big role in how wallpaper will look. Certain designs can make a small room feel more spacious, while others can help larger rooms feel more intimate.

Small Rooms: To make a small space feel bigger, consider light colors or wallpapers with small, subtle patterns. Vertical stripes or light-reflecting textures like metallic or pearlescent finishes can make a room appear taller and more open.

Large Rooms: In larger spaces, don’t be afraid to experiment with bold patterns, dark colors, or textured wallpapers. These can add depth and warmth to a room that might otherwise feel too vast or impersonal.

3. Match Your Home’s Style

Your wallpaper should complement the overall aesthetic of your home. Whether your home is modern, traditional, or eclectic, there’s a wallpaper design to match your style.

Modern Homes: If you have a modern, minimalist style, opt for wallpaper with geometric patterns, clean lines, or simple textures. Metallic finishes, matte wallpapers, or monochromatic designs can give a contemporary feel to your walls.

Traditional Homes: Classic patterns like damask, florals, or stripes work well in traditional settings. Rich colors like deep burgundy, navy, or gold can create a timeless, elegant look.

Eclectic Homes: For those with an eclectic design, embrace a mix of textures, colors, and patterns. You can combine bold prints, vintage designs, or even wallpaper with quirky illustrations for a more personalized touch.

4. Play with Color

Color sets the tone for any room, and wallpaper is an excellent way to introduce it. Consider the room’s existing color scheme and the mood you want to create.

Neutral Colors: Neutral shades like beige, gray, and off-white create a calm, understated backdrop. These shades are versatile and pair well with almost any décor. They can also make a room feel more spacious.

Bold Colors: If you’re looking to make a statement, bold colors like navy, emerald green, or mustard yellow can create a striking focal point. Just be careful not to overwhelm the space—use these shades on accent walls or in rooms where you want to create energy and vibrancy.

Soft Pastels: Soft pastel colors such as light pink, lavender, or mint green can add a delicate touch to a room, making it feel airy and light. These shades work particularly well in bedrooms, nurseries, and bathrooms.

5. Pattern is Key

The right pattern can instantly transform a room, adding personality and charm. From floral to geometric, there are endless possibilities to suit every taste.

Floral Patterns: Ideal for creating a fresh, natural feel, floral wallpapers are great for bedrooms, living rooms, or even kitchens. Choose delicate florals for a romantic, vintage look, or bold florals for a more modern and dramatic feel.

Geometric Patterns: If you love modern design, geometric wallpaper can bring structure and sophistication to any space. Stripes, chevrons, or abstract designs can make a statement while remaining elegant.

Textured Wallpapers: Textured wallpaper can add depth and warmth to a room. Whether it’s a faux brick design, a linen texture, or a 3D embossed effect, textured wallpaper creates visual interest while still maintaining a subtle appearance.

6. Consider the Lighting

Lighting can greatly influence how a wallpaper design looks in a room. When selecting wallpaper, consider how natural light and artificial lighting will interact with your choice.

Natural Light: Rooms with plenty of natural light can handle darker or more intricate patterns without feeling overwhelmed. On the other hand, rooms with limited light may benefit from lighter colors or reflective finishes to brighten the space.

Artificial Lighting: In rooms that rely on artificial lighting, opt for wallpapers with finishes that reflect light, such as metallic or pearlescent designs. These can help brighten up spaces that tend to feel a bit dark.

7. Test Before You Commit

Once you’ve narrowed down your options, it’s a good idea to test the wallpaper in the room before committing. Most wallpaper stores offer sample swatches, and many online retailers allow you to order samples. Place the sample on the wall and observe it at different times of the day, taking note of how the color and pattern change with the lighting.
